Terry Collins: What Went Wrong for the Mets?



Mike Francesa and former Mets manager Terry Collins dissect the Mets’ collapse. New York had weak pitching, poor defense, a lack of clutch hitting, and a lack of chemistry, despite a $340 million payroll.
